Output e3c6a1d69589c9603482bbaf641144627ebfe499927ea59040e47389122239fd:18

value
1665574
script pubkey
OP_0 OP_PUSHBYTES_20 50003e752694ac5a9617c795f189a7361644d70c
address
bc1q2qqruafxjjk949shc72lrzd8xctyf4cvhagme9
transaction
e3c6a1d69589c9603482bbaf641144627ebfe499927ea59040e47389122239fd